Q103: What does God require in the fourth Commandment?
A103: In the first place, God wills that the ministry of the Gospel and schools be maintained,[1] and that I, especially on the day of rest, diligently attend church [2] to learn the Word of God,[3] to use the holy sacraments,[4] to call publicly upon the Lord,[5] and to give Christian alms.[6] In the second place, that all the days of my life I rest from my evil works, allow the Lord to work in me by His Spirit, and thus begin in this life the everlasting sabbath.[7]

1. Titus. 1:5; I Tim. 3:14-15; 4:13-14; 5:17; I Cor. 9:11, 13-14
2. II Tim. 2:2, 15; Psa. 40:10-11; 68:26; Acts 2:42, 46
3. I Cor. 14:19, 29, 31
4. I Cor. 11:33
5. I Tim. 2:1-2, 8-10; I Cor. 14:16
6. I Cor. 16:2
7. Isa. 66:23; Gal. 6:6; Acts 20:7; Heb. 4:9-10
